The most common temperature scales are Celsius (C) and Fahrenheit (F). The conversion formula between these scales is relatively simple. To convert Fahrenheit to Celsius, you subtract 32 from the Fahrenheit temperature and then multiply the result by 5/9. Conversely, to convert Celsius to Fahrenheit, you multiply the Celsius temperature by 9/5 and then add 32. For example, 32°F is equivalent to 0°C, and 100°C is equivalent to 212°F.

Temperature conversions are gaining attention in the US due to the growing number of international travelers, online shoppers, and individuals engaging in science, technology, engineering, and mathematics (STEM) fields. As the global community becomes more intertwined, the demand for accurate temperature conversions has increased. Whether you're a scientist, inventor, or simply a curious individual, knowing how to convert between temperature scales is essential for understanding various scientific and everyday applications.
